The twenty-first century is posting a flag in front of the medical community that reads, "Keep your medical services affordable!" This means that despite all the improvements in the quality and quantity of diagnostic and therapeutic services, the costs for health care must remain at their current levei or be reduced while yet maintaining the current good levei of services. The field of diseases that must be treated by physicians extends ove r a very broad spectrum, including morphological disorders (e.g., fractures, tumors, and vascular accidents), metabolic disorders (e.g., diabetes , liver and kidney failure), functional diseases (e.g., hypertension, hypotension), neurosensory disorders (e.g., vertigo and tinnitus), and many other categories (e.g., infections, hormonal degenerative diseases, psychiatric diseases).
